Wall Street analysts forecast MSFT stock price to rise over the next 12 months.

According to Wall Street analysts, the average 1-year price target for MSFT is 576.93 USD with a low forecast of 404 USD and a high forecast of 913.5 USD.

Over the last 14 years, the compound annual growth rate for Revenue has been 11%. The projected CAGR for the next 7 years is 14%.
